Factors to Consider When Choosing Bakery Equipment For Home Kitchen
Choosing the right bakery equipment for your home involves balancing capacity, space, and durability. Beyond basic features, it’s important to consider how the equipment will fit into your existing kitchen and how often you bake. Getting a rack that’s too large can clutter your space, while one that’s too small might slow down your workflow. Material quality impacts longevity, and mobility features can make a big difference in small kitchens. By understanding these factors, you can select equipment that enhances your baking experience without unnecessary expense or inconvenience.Capacity and Size
Assess how much baking you do regularly to determine the appropriate capacity. Larger racks with 20 or more tiers offer ample space for frequent or large-batch baking but require more room. Smaller, more compact racks are suitable for occasional baking or limited space, but might slow down your process if you handle many trays at once. Consider your kitchen layout carefully to avoid overcrowding or underutilizing space when choosing capacity.
Material and Durability
Aluminum is lightweight, resistant to rust, and easy to clean, making it ideal for regular home use. Steel racks tend to be heavier but often offer greater load capacity and durability. Think about how often you’ll use the equipment and the types of baked goods you prepare. Investing in high-quality materials can extend the lifespan of your rack, but budget options can still perform well for casual baking if chosen wisely.
Mobility and Space Efficiency
Wheeled racks provide mobility, allowing you to move heavy trays easily and reorganize your workspace. This feature is especially useful in smaller kitchens or multi-purpose spaces. However, wheels can add to the cost and sometimes compromise stability. Fixed racks save space but can be less flexible. Evaluate your space and workflow to decide if mobility features are worth the extra investment.
Ease of Cleaning and Maintenance
Non-stick or smooth-surfaced racks simplify cleaning, saving time after each baking session. Aluminum racks are generally easier to wipe down, while racks with many tiers may require more effort to keep clean. Consider racks with removable or dishwasher-safe components if you prefer low-maintenance options. Regular cleaning prolongs the life of your equipment and maintains food safety standards.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I choose the right size rack for my small kitchen?
For small kitchens, prioritize compact racks with fewer tiers or those that can be folded or collapsed when not in use. Measure your available space carefully and consider racks that can be stored vertically or moved easily. Multi-functional racks that combine storage with other functions can save space while still offering enough capacity for typical baking needs. The goal is to balance capacity with your available room, so you can bake comfortably without cluttering your space.
Are commercial-grade racks suitable for home use?
Commercial racks are generally built for high-volume, heavy-duty use, which can be overkill for most home kitchens. They tend to be larger, heavier, and more expensive, but they do offer excellent durability and capacity. If you bake frequently or in large batches, a commercial-grade rack might make sense, but for casual or hobby bakers, smaller, home-oriented options often provide the right balance of size and performance.
What material should I prioritize for durability and ease of cleaning?
Aluminum is a popular choice for home bakery racks because it’s lightweight, resistant to rust, and easy to wipe clean. Steel racks tend to be sturdier and can hold heavier loads, but they may require more maintenance to prevent rust over time. Consider your baking frequency and cleaning habits when choosing material—aluminum offers a good balance of durability and convenience for most home bakers.
Is it better to buy a rack with wheels or one without?
Wheeled racks provide significant flexibility, especially if you need to move trays around or reorganize your workspace regularly. However, they can be more expensive and slightly less stable than fixed racks. If your kitchen space is tight or you prefer a minimalist setup, a stationary rack may be more appropriate. Think about how often you’ll need to move your equipment and how much space you have to determine the best choice for your home.
